The data indicates that the most common recorded mileage for the AUDI A3 (2003-08) 3DR Hatchback 1.6 FSI 115 is between 100,000 and 110,000 miles, accounting for approximately 20.6% of vehicles. Notably, a significant portion of vehicles—around 17.6%—have recorded mileages between 90,000 and 100,000, and another substantial share—11.8%—are between 140,000 and 150,000 miles. Conversely, lower mileage ranges, such as 40,000 to 50,000 miles, are quite rare, comprising only about 2.9%. The distribution suggests that most vehicles tend to accumulate high mileage over time, with fewer vehicles recorded at lower mileages, which may be indicative of usage patterns or the age of these vehicles.

The data indicates that for the Audi A3 (2003-08) 3-door hatchback 1.6 FSI 115, a significant majority of private sale values—73.5%—are in the £1,000 to £2,000 range. Meanwhile, about 26.5% of the private sale prices are below £1,000. This suggests that most of these vehicles tend to fall within the lower to mid-thousand-pound bracket when sold privately, reflecting their age and typical market value. The data indicates that among the 'AUDI A3 (2003-08) 3DR HATCHBACK 1.6 FSI 115' models, black is the most common main paint colour, accounting for 35.3% of vehicles. Grey and silver are also relatively popular, representing 23.5% and 14.7% respectively. Conversely, yellow is the least common colour, found on just 2.9% of these vehicles. Overall, traditional colours like black, grey, and silver dominate the palette, suggesting a preference for classic and neutral tones among owners of this model.

The data indicates that for the Audi A3 (2003-08) 3-door hatchback 1.6 FSI 115 model, nearly all vehicles (97.1%) are equipped with an engine capacity of 1595 cc, with a small minority (2.9%) having a 1598 cc engine. Additionally, 100% of these vehicles are fuelled by petrol. This suggests a high consistency in engine specifications and fuel type across the model range, with most vehicles featuring a 1.6-litre petrol engine.
